Output 3b4c523ce5c85eb912089ff46db5e70872008d898fc8ca9593b2ada49825e677:29

value
349990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10c9d6c1ddf79c6e23bcbd1af5e2a0470478fed1 OP_EQUAL
address
33DnXdDzmUYNfqzoc9AnU3mq1ktL8g3s4S
transaction
3b4c523ce5c85eb912089ff46db5e70872008d898fc8ca9593b2ada49825e677
spent
true